A fantastic ability that photographers can create is learning the way to take very good pictures of interior spaces. It might be a struggle to handle difficult lighting, unknowing subjects, along with a rapidly altering landscape. Try to integrate these five simple ideas for better photos.

Contain Some individuals

At times you will find some interiors that just look excellent entirely empty. Nonetheless, one of many most intriguing elements of interior photography is capturing how folks interact with their atmosphere. It is possible to use this to your advantage by putting yourself at odd angles to frame folks in intriguing approaches, or by using men and women as a scale for understanding size (as an illustration, a photograph of people gathered around the Lincoln Memorial would aid to show off the sculpture's enormous scale). In many circumstances, isolating groups of folks or men and women within a frame can create a more potent image than shots without having humans.

Assume it will Have Low Light

One of the principal issues of interior photography is coping with light. Digital cameras have far more problems in low-light situations than film cameras, which is what is going to be the case in most interior environments. You can decrease this issue by working having a tripod. The support that the tripod offers enables you to take images at decrease shutter speeds with no obtaining a blur out of your body movement or the pressing from the shutter button. Additionally, pack a filter or adjust your white balance to help steer clear of the nasty hue of fluorescent lights.

Look Around

We commit a great deal of time looking forward. When we're attempting to get from a single place towards the other, we never generally have time for you to observe our surroundings. Keep in mind that as the photographer you are able to take the further time that you simply must appear around and examine every little thing within your environment. If you are photographing interiors, you can find a lot of great images that will not be captured in the event you preserve your eyes around the horizon, including interesting ceiling textures, obscure wall details, and stunning floors. Every interior has its beauty but it's up to you to uncover it.
